Safety Information
WARNING: To reduce the risk of fire, electrical shock, or injury, observe the following basic precautions:
- Always plug the unit into a grounded 3-prong outlet. Do not remove the grounding prong.
- Do not operate the unit with a damaged power cord or plug.
- Do not use extension cords or adapter plugs.
- Unplug the air conditioner before cleaning or servicing.
- Keep packaging materials away from children.
- Do not block air inlets or outlets.
- Ensure the unit is placed on a flat, stable surface.
- Do not use the unit in wet areas such as bathrooms or laundry rooms.

Setup and Installation
The AIRPLUS Portable Air Conditioner is designed for easy setup. Follow these steps to prepare your unit for operation.
1. Unpacking:
- Remove all packaging materials and ensure all components are present: main unit, exhaust hose, window adapter kit, remote control, and user manual.
- Allow the unit to stand upright for at least 2 hours before operation if it was not stored upright.
2. Exhaust Hose Installation:
- Screw one end of the exhaust hose into the hose connector on the back of the unit.
- Attach the other end of the exhaust hose to the window exhaust adapter.
3. Window Kit Installation:
- Open the window and place the window adapter kit into the window opening. Adjust the length of the kit to fit securely.
- Connect the window exhaust adapter (with the hose attached) to the opening in the window kit.
- Ensure the window is closed as much as possible around the kit to seal the opening.

Figure 3: Illustration demonstrating the flexible installation options for the exhaust hose and window kit, compatible with both left/right opening and up/down opening windows.
4. Power Connection:
- Plug the power cord into a grounded 115V/60Hz electrical outlet.
Operating Instructions
Your AIRPLUS Portable Air Conditioner offers four primary operating modes: Cooling, Heating, Dehumidification, and Fan. You can control the unit using the top-mounted control panel or the included remote control.

Figure 4: Layout of the digital control panel, indicating buttons for mode selection, fan speed adjustment, timer settings, and directional airflow control.

Figure 5: The remote control provides convenient access to all functions, including mode selection, temperature adjustment, fan speed, and timer settings.
Mode Selection:
- Cool Mode: Press the "Mode" button until the "Cool" indicator lights up. Use the temperature up/down buttons to set your desired temperature (32°F - 95°F).
- Heat Mode: Press the "Mode" button until the "Heat" indicator lights up. Set your desired temperature.
- Dehumidification Mode: Press the "Mode" button until the "Dehu" indicator lights up. The unit will operate to remove moisture from the air. Continuous drainage is recommended in this mode.
- Fan Mode: Press the "Mode" button until the "Fan" indicator lights up. The unit will circulate air without cooling or heating.
Fan Speed Adjustment:
In Cool, Heat, or Fan mode, press the "Speed" button to cycle through fan speeds: Low, Medium, High, or Auto.
Timer Function:
The 24-hour timer allows you to set the unit to turn on or off automatically. Press the "Timer" button and use the up/down arrows to set the desired time in hours.
Sleep Mode:
Activate Sleep Mode for quiet operation and energy efficiency during nighttime hours. The unit will gradually adjust the temperature for optimal comfort.
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the lifespan of your AIRPLUS Portable Air Conditioner.
1. Cleaning the Air Filter:
The air filter should be cleaned every two weeks or more frequently depending on usage and air quality.
- Unplug the unit from the power outlet.
- Locate the air filter at the rear of the unit and gently pull it out.
- Wash the filter with warm, soapy water. Rinse thoroughly.
- Allow the filter to air dry completely before reinserting it into the unit. Do not expose to direct sunlight.

Figure 6: The washable air filter is easily accessible for routine cleaning, ensuring efficient operation and air quality.
2. Draining Water:
In Dehumidification mode or high humidity conditions, the internal water tank may fill. The unit will stop operating and display an error code when full. Drain the water as follows:
- Unplug the unit.
- Place a shallow pan or tray under the drain port at the bottom rear of the unit.
- Remove the drain plug to allow water to flow out.
- Once drained, replace the drain plug securely.
For continuous drainage in Dehumidification mode, connect a drain hose (not included) to the continuous drain port.
3. Storage:
Before long-term storage, ensure the unit is completely drained of water and the filter is clean and dry. Store the unit in an upright position in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ight.
Troubleshooting
Refer to the following table for common issues and their solutions. If the problem persists, contact customer support.
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Unit does not turn on. | No power, power cord damaged, full water tank. | Check power outlet. Inspect power cord. Drain water tank. |
| Unit does not cool effectively. | Window kit not sealed, room too large, air filter dirty, air inlet/outlet blocked. | Ensure window kit is sealed. Check room size (max 650 sq.ft). Clean air filter. Clear obstructions. |
| Unit is noisy. | Unit not on a level surface, fan speed too high. | Place unit on a flat surface. Reduce fan speed. (Note: Normal operating noise is ≤40dB). |
| Water leaking from unit. | Drain plug loose, continuous drain hose not connected properly. | Ensure drain plug is secure. Check continuous drain hose connection. |
Specifications
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Brand | AIRPLUS |
| Model Number | 35A1-NA7-1 |
| Cooling Capacity | 12000 BTU |
| Coverage Area | Up to 650 sq.ft |
| Dehumidification Capacity | 70 Pints/day |
| Noise Level | ≤40 dB |
| Voltage | 115 Volts |
| Wattage | 1200 watts |
| Refrigerant Type | R32 |
| Product Dimensions (D x W x H) | 11.8 x 13.4 x 43.3 inches |
| Item Weight | 70 pounds |
| Included Components | Hose, Window Adapter |
